Abstract

The invention relates to a relaxation chair, in particular to a back relaxation chair for physical fitness. The invention aims to provide a back relaxing chair for physical training, which can be used for replacing manual back massage, avoids the influence of hand ache on the massage effect and ensures consistent massage force. The technical scheme is as follows: a back relaxing chair for physical fitness comprises a mounting seat, an arc-shaped rod, a seat plate, a spongy cushion, a guide rod, a telescopic rod, a wire guide wheel, a first pull rope, a swinging rod, a first spring and the like; the top ends of the left side and the right side of the mounting seat are fixedly connected with telescopic sleeves, and telescopic rods are arranged in the telescopic sleeves. According to the invention, the lower part of the swinging rod swings leftwards by sitting on the seat plate and then stepping the push plate to move leftwards, the push plate is loosened, and due to the action of the third spring, the upper part moves leftwards by swinging rightwards on the lower part of the swinging rod, so that the wedge-shaped block moves downwards, the massage barrel moves leftwards to massage the back, so that a person does not need to massage the back with hands, and the influence of aching hands on the massage effect is avoided.

Background
In sports, people can be very sore in the back through violent motion, then need massage the back and relax, avoid the long-time sore in back to influence next motion, people all call others to massage the back with the hand usually, because people's hand needs continuous waving to massage, the time is long, the easy sore of hand influences massage effect, and the people is difficult to the control of massage dynamics, lead to massage dynamics inconsistent, so massage a period back to the back, just stop the adversary and relax, and control the dynamics as far as possible, so lead to spending a large amount of time and massage the back.

Firstly, an operator sits on the seat plate 3, the back of the operator leans against the backrest plate 22, the sponge cushion 4 is in contact with the operator, so that the operator can sit more comfortably, the operator enables the seat plate 3 to move downwards, the seat plate 3 moves downwards to drive the telescopic rod 6 to move downwards, the dustproof sleeve 14 can prevent dust and impurities from falling into the telescopic sleeve 13, the second spring 15 is compressed, meanwhile, the seat plate 3 also drives the first sliding rod 19 to move downwards, the first sliding rod 19 moves downwards to drive the roller 191 to move downwards, the roller 191 moves downwards to roll on the swinging rod 9, the longer the downward movement stroke of the roller 191 is, the larger the swinging amplitude of the upper part of the swinging rod 9 is, the massage force of the massage device 21 on the back is larger, the foot is stepped on the push plate 29, the foot-driven push plate 29 moves leftwards, the guide sleeve 29 is driven by the leftward movement of the push plate 29 to move leftwards, the sixth spring 28 is compressed, the guide sleeve 27 moves leftwards, the lower part of the swing rod 9 is driven by the first pull rope 8 to swing leftwards, the third spring 16 is stretched, the lower part of the swing rod 9 swings leftwards, the upper part of the swing rod 9 swings rightwards through the roller 191, the first springs 10 on the upper side and the lower side are stretched, the second pull rope 11 is loosened by the upper part of the swing rod 9 swinging rightwards, when the push plate 29 moves leftwards to a proper position, the push plate 29 is loosened, due to the action of the sixth spring 28, the guide sleeve 27 moves rightwards to drive the push plate 29 to move rightwards to reset, the first pull rope 8 is loosened, due to the action of the third spring 16, the upper part swings leftwards by the lower part of the swing rod 9, the left part of the swing rod 9 swings leftwards, the wedge block 261 is driven by the second pull rope 11 to move downwards, the fifth spring 26 is stretched, the, under the action of the first spring 10, the upper part of the swing rod 9 swings rightwards to reset, so that the lower part of the swing rod 9 swings leftwards to reset, under the action of the fifth spring 26, the wedge-shaped block 261 moves upwards to restore to the original position, the massage device 21 also moves rightwards to reset, and the operation is repeated, so that the massage device 21 can continuously move leftwards to massage the back of an operator. After the back of the operator massages for a proper time, the operator gets off the seat plate 3, and the telescopic rod 6 moves upwards to drive the seat plate 3 to move upwards to reset under the action of the second spring 15.
When the upper part of the swing rod 9 swings leftwards, the swing rod 9 drives the wedge block 261 to move downwards through the second pull rope 11, the wedge block 261 moves downwards to drive the contact wheel 216 to move leftwards, the contact wheel 216 moves leftwards to drive the connecting plate 215 to move leftwards, the fourth spring 213 is compressed, the connecting plate 215 moves leftwards to drive the second sliding rod 212 to move leftwards, the second sliding rod 212 moves leftwards to drive the massage cylinder 214 to move leftwards, the massage cylinder 214 moves leftwards to massage the back of an operator, when the upper part of the swing rod 9 swings rightwards to reset, the wedge block 261 moves upwards to reset under the action of the fifth spring 26, due to the action of the fourth spring 213, the connecting plate 215 moves rightwards to reset through the second sliding rod 212 to drive the massage cylinder 214 to move rightwards, and meanwhile, the connecting plate 215 also drives the. The massage cylinder 214 can continuously move leftwards to massage the back of the operator by repeating the above steps.
